react-native-cluster-map

license Version npm Email

React Native MapView clustering component for iOS + Android

Installation

  1. Install react-native-maps

  2. Install this component

npm install --save react-native-cluster-map

Usage

import { Marker } from 'react-native-maps';
import { ClusterMap } from 'react-native-cluster-map';

<ClusterMap
  region={{
    latitude: 37.78825,
    longitude: -122.4324,
    latitudeDelta: 0.0922,
    longitudeDelta: 0.0421,
  }}
>
  <Marker coordinate={{ latitude: 37.78725, longitude: -122.434 }} />
  <Marker coordinate={{ latitude: 37.789, longitude: -122.431 }} />
  <Marker coordinate={{ latitude: 37.78825, longitude: -122.4324 }} />
</ClusterMap>;

Custom Cluster Marker

You can customize cluster marker with renderClusterMarker prop

MyMap.jsx

import { Marker } from "react-native-maps";
import { MyCluster } from "./MyCluster";

// ...

renderCustomClusterMarker = (count) => <MyCluster count={count} />

render () {
  const { markers, region } = this.state;
  return (
    <ClusterMap
      renderClusterMarker={this.renderCustomClusterMarker}
      region={region}
    >
      {markers.map((marker) => (
          <Marker {...marker} />
      ))}
    <ClusterMap>
  )
}

MyCluster.jsx

import * as React from 'react';
import { View, Text, StyleSheet } from 'react-native';

export const MyCluster = (props) => {
  const { count } = props;
  return (
    <View style={styles}>
      <Text>{count}</Text>
    </View>
  );
};

const styles = StyleSheet.create({
  width: 50,
  height: 50,
  borderRadius: 25,
  backgroundColor: 'red',
  justifyContent: 'center',
  alignItems: 'center',
});

Props

| Props | Type | Default value | Note | | ------------------------ | ------------ | ----------------------------------------------------- | ---------------------------------------- | | superClusterOptions | Options | { radius: 16, maxZoom: 15, minZoom: 1, nodeSize: 16 } | SuperCluster lib options | | isClusterExpandClick | boolean | true | Enables cluster zoom on click | | region | Region | required | Google Map Region | | priorityMarker | ReactNode | null | Marker which will be outside of clusters | | renderClusterMarker | (object):ReactNode | undefined | Returns cluster marker component | | clusterMarkerProps | object | undefined | Additional ClusterMarker props | | provider | 'google' or null | 'google' | Map provider. If null will use the platform default one (Google Maps for Android and MapKit for iOS) | | style | StyleProp | absoluteFillObject | Styling for MapView |


Children Props

| Props | Type | Default | Note | | ------------------------ | ------------ | ----------------------------------------------------- | ---------------------------------------- | | isOutsideCluster | boolean | false | Prevent child from clusterization. Required for not a Marker children (e.g. Polygon, Polyline, Circle) |


Also contains react-native-maps <MapView /> Props

Events

| Event Name | Returns | Notes | | ------------------ | ---------------------------------------------------------------- | ------------------------------------------------------------------------- | | onClusterClick | ({ clusterId: number, coordinate : LatLng }, children: Marker[]) | Callback that is called when the user pressed on the cluster marker | | onZoomChange | void | Callback that is called with updated map zoom in number |


Also contains react-native-maps <MapView /> Events
